About the Role As the first clinical team member our new patients meet, you will play an important role in creating a welcoming and comfortable experience. You will assist our orthodontists by collecting diagnostic records, preparing treatment areas, maintaining sterilization protocols, and accurately documenting clinical findings. Responsibilities Welcome and prepare new patients for orthodontic consultations. Take orthodontic diagnostic records, including photographs, digital scans, and panoramic/cephalometric radiographs (training provided if needed). Assist the orthodontist during examinations and consultations. Record clinical notes and doctor dictation accurately. Set up trays and treatment rooms for patient care. Clean, sterilize, and organize instruments according to OSHA and infection control standards. Maintain a clean and organized clinical environment.
